Fine Coffee Costs : Elements Impacting the Industry

The movement in Arabica coffee values is a complex matter driven by a range of related elements . Production yields are heavily impacted by climate conditions, including variable precipitation and extreme temperatures. Furthermore, political unrest in key producing regions – such as Brazil and Ethiopia – can hinder supply chains and cause price spikes. Currency exchange rates, particularly the Brazilian real, play a important role, as most Arabica coffee is traded internationally. Finally, global demand from growing economies like China continues to exert upward pressure on prices.

The Best Specialty Coffee Seeds to Buy (and Their Values!!)

Finding exceptional premium coffee beans can be the adventure, but let’s worth it! For an truly complex cup, consider Ethiopian Yirgacheffe ($18-$25 per lb ), renowned for the delicate citrus notes and lively acidity. Guatemalan Antigua ($15-$22 per pound ) offers an balanced profile with hints of caramel , while Sumatran Mandheling ($16-$24 per lb ) presents a intense experience with low acidity. Brazilian Santos ($12-$18 per unit) is an more budget-friendly option, delivering a smooth essence. To conclude, Kenyan AA ($20-$28 per unit) provides a vibrant and unique cup which many enjoy . Prices are approximations and differ based on origin and vendor .

{Arabica Bean(s) Cost Fluctuations : Trends & Forecasts

The international Arabica coffee bean market has seen significant value fluctuations recently, driven by a complex interplay of factors . Climatic events like dry spell in crucial source locations, particularly Minas Gerais , arabica coffee beans uk have considerably reduced production. This, coupled with rising operational expenses due to higher prices and lack of manpower, has elevated prices upward . Industry insiders expect continued instability in the coming months, but settling might occur if adequate rainfall develops and distribution problems ease . Extended forecasts remain uncertain , relying on worldwide situations and evolving consumer demand .
